Section 17.100.080 Landscaping requirements.
A. "Landscaping" means any combination of living
plants such as trees, shrubs, vines,
ground covers, flowers or lawns; and may include such decorative rock, stone and bark or
structural features such as fountains, pools, art work, screens, walls, fences and benches.
B. Landscaping shall be required on a minimum five percent
of any parking area.
C. A minimum of seventy-five (75) percent of the required
area of landscaping shall consist
of live plants and the remaining twenty-five (25) percent may consist of rock, stone, bark,
structural features or walkways. Trees shall be the major design element in landscaping of
parking areas.
D. Landscaping plans must be submitted for approval with
an application to include a plan
for irrigation.
E. Special landscaping requirements for the CBD zoning
district are to be found within
Chapter 17.76 of this title. (Ord. 225 (part), 2003)
